The brief

This Pre-Market Engagement (PME) exercise is to enable The Council to explore the availability and quality of educational psychology services across the Derbyshire local area, with a view to securing sufficient educational psychology capacity to contribute educational psychology advice for Educational Health and Care Needs Assessments (EHCNAs) within the statutory timescales dictated in the SEND Code of Practice.

The Council acknowledges that like many local authorities it is experiencing a high demand for assessments, services and provision for children and young people with SEND in its local area.

The Council needs to manage this demand effectively and efficiently through exploring innovative solutions, understanding market capability, and comprehensively assessing both opportunities and risks for commercial providers and for itself as the commissioning body.

The Council is particularly interested in the application of emerging technologies and the possibilities that these may offer for efficiency in terms of quality assurance, process and financial administration.

In addition, The Council has statutory duties regarding the utilisation of the public resources for which it is responsible, both in terms of securing best value for taxpayers and for remaining fully compliant with its legal obligations around the delivery of services, both internally and making use of commercial market procurement.

In order to address these priorities, The Council believes it is essential to seek the views of professionals engaged in the field of educational psychology, drawing on their expertise and experience to develop sustainable long-term policies that will secure high quality educational psychology services for the direct benefit of Derbyshire residents, while at the same time acknowledging that business continuity and financial sustainability are important considerations for professionals involved in this important field of SEND services.

The Council is committed to engaging with all educational psychology professionals with whom we can form partnership relationships to provide for the children and young people of Derbyshire at the present time, and in preparation for the significant SEND reforms that are being promulgated by the government.

The Council would therefore welcome a broad range of comments and perspectives that will support the planning and delivery of public services going forward.
